摘要:

AbstractThe principle product of acrylonitrile compounds could be analyzed by gas chromatography with fast, accurate and good results. The compounds which were made by liquefied petroleum gases (L.P.G.), ammonia and air with catalyst of Pt gauze at high temperature in the reactor, were identified and calculated according to their peak areas as following: hydrogen cyanide was 4.1% by volume, acrylonitrile was 75.7%, acetonitrile was 9.1% and ethylcyanide was 11.1%.
